As a Cybersecurity Engineer at our DoD project, you will collaborate with operational teams to develop and implement robust security policies, assess their effectiveness through metric reviews, resolve complex customer service issues, and integrate new email security components. You’ll work closely with vendors and client stakeholders to identify the optimal mix of tools and techniques for secure communication solutions. Your role involves integrating advanced security practices such as zero-day threat detection and anti-spoofing protocols, while expanding your expertise in areas like cross-domain reporting and cloud service integration. Key skills include experience in designing and operating cybersecurity systems, developing technical documentation, and knowledge of network architectures and SMTP protocols. Familiarity with Microsoft Azure environments, automation tools, RedHat administration, and scripting languages like bash and perl is beneficial. This role requires a Secret clearance and the ability to obtain a DoD 8140 IAT Level II Certification within six months.
